Detection of fluoride ions using carbon quantum dots derived from coal washery rejects <i>via</i> an on–off–on fluorescence mechanism: a smartphone-based image-processing and machine learning approach
Anusuya Boruah, Akhil Rajbonshi, Kallol Roy, Binoy K. Saikia
Abstract
An on–off–on fluorescence process-based fluoride ion sensor is developed by using highly fluorescent carbon quantum dots (CQDs) derived from coal washery rejects/waste coal (CWRs) and demonstrated through smartphone.
